## Escalation: Timezone Bugs in Report Exports

Exports from Gridfall render timestamps in the workspace timezone, not UTC. If a customer reports shifted rows or duplicated day boundaries, check the workspace setting first. Confirmed mismatches between the export and the dashboard are a P2. Collect the report ID, workspace timezone, and export time, then escalate to the reporting on-call at the address below.

alerts address for kafof-bagag: kasael@olvarqdyn.corp

Hi team,

Before I hand off the 3.2 release, please note the humidity sensor drift reported on Verdana controllers in the Elmbrook trial site. Drift exceeds 4% after roughly ten days of continuous operation; firmware 3.2.1 adds an automatic recalibration cycle every 72 hours. Support should advise growers to install 3.2.1 and trigger a manual recalibration once. The hotfix bundle must be verified before distribution, so I'm including the signing key used for the 3.2.1 packages below.

release key, fahof-yagap: bky3_m5d

## Approvals: Date Format Localization

All changes to date rendering in the Quillbase platform must pass the locale test matrix before merge. Reviewers should confirm day-month ordering, separator characters, and non-Gregorian calendar fallbacks for every supported region. Do not approve changes that hardcode formats. Final approval authority for localization changes rests with the person named below.

named custodian: Druion Kelix Brivan

Minutes — Management Meeting, Quarterly Cash-Flow Forecast

Attendees reviewed the Tarnwell Goods forecast presented by Finance Director Ruel Hastwick. Receipts from the Orbane channel are tracking ahead of plan; payables timing at the Felbrook warehouse remains a risk. Sales leads are asked to confirm pipeline conversion assumptions by Friday. The board's confidential planning note is appended below for reference.

management briefing: Headcount on the Silok team goes from 44 to 77 by the end of May. Gross margin on Silok came in at 63 percent against a plan of 30 percent.